[0003] Steel structures and curtain wall projects are now more and more widely used, but glass self-explosion and cracking of curtain walls have always been unavoidable failures in the process of building use, especially in large buildings, where there are a large number of curtain wall glass, and glass self-explosion and cracking cannot be predicted. Bring security risks and affect the normal use of users
[0004] The reasons for the self-explosion of glass are mainly divided into three situations: (1) impurity in the glass causes self-explosion; (2) installation accuracy control problems, such as poor control of component processing accuracy, excessive deformation of structural installation, etc.; (3) during use, because Deformation of the main structure causes stress concentration and cracking of the glass

[0025] In order to make the technical means of the present invention and the technical effects that can be achieved more clearly and more perfectly disclosed, an embodiment is provided hereby, and the following detailed description is given in conjunction with the accompanying drawings:

[0026] A BIM-based steel structure and curtain wall intelligent monitoring and maintenance system in this embodiment includes

[0027] The BIM information model construction system is used for BIM modeling of the main steel structure and curtain wall structure, and obtains the BIM main steel structure model and curtain wall structure model, wherein the curtain wall structure model includes a steel keel model and a glass model;

[0028] Stress and strain monitoring system, installed on the main steel structure, used to monitor the stress and strain of the main steel structure in real time, and obtain deformation data;

Abstract

The invention provides a steel structure and curtain wall intelligent monitoring and maintenance system based on BIM, and relates to the technical field of building information simulation. The systemcomprises a stress-strain monitoring system, a visual monitoring system, a data processing module, a calculation and analysis module, an early warning information publishing platform and a model optimization system. The stress-strain monitoring system and the visual monitoring system are installed, the two sets of monitoring systems are integrated to monitor a main body structure in real time, andactual deformation of a monitoring point is determined according to the average value of the two sets of data. The calculation and analysis module further calculates, simulates and analyzes the deformation of a steel keel through the deformation data of the main body steel structure, so that the stress state of the curtain wall glass is obtained, the safety state of the glass is expressed in a BIM model through different colors, and a dangerous source is synchronously notified to engineering technicians. According to the steel structure and curtain wall intelligent monitoring and maintenancesystem based on BIM, real-time safety monitoring of the curtain wall glass is realized, the accuracy of structural deformation monitoring is improved through synchronous analysis of two sets of monitoring data, real-time intelligent early warning is realized, and potential safety hazards are eliminated in advance.

technical field [0001] The invention relates to a BIM-based steel structure and curtain wall intelligent monitoring and maintenance system, which belongs to the technical field of building information simulation technology and steel structure and curtain wall engineering safety monitoring application. Background technique [0002] BIM is the abbreviation of Building Information Modeling, that is, building information model, which integrates the geometric information and non-geometric information of the building structure into a three-dimensional visualized digital model for the application of the whole life cycle of the building.
